在数据驱动时代,企业面临的最大挑战之一就是如何高效、准确地进行数据库同步。想象一下,当你需要将海量数据从一个数据库实时传输到另一个数据库,而这项任务的结果将直接影响到业务决策和运营效率时,你会如何选择工具和方法?今天,我们将深入探讨数据库同步工具的实用性,特别是在企业级环境下的实操步骤解析。

数据库同步是企业数据管理的核心任务之一。它不仅关乎数据的准确性和及时性,还直接影响到企业的运营效率和竞争力。许多企业在数据库同步过程中会遇到诸如数据量过大导致同步缓慢、目标表在同步过程中不可用等问题。为了应对这些挑战,FineDataLink(FDL)作为一款国产高效实用的低代码ETL工具,提供了极具优势的解决方案。FDL不仅支持对数据源进行单表、多表、整库、多对一数据的实时全量和增量同步,还能根据数据源适配情况,配置实时同步任务,从而实现高性能的数据同步。
🚀 一、数据库同步工具的选择与配置
选择合适的数据库同步工具是实现高效数据管理的第一步。在众多工具中,FineDataLink因其低代码特性和高时效性,成为企业的首选。为了帮助你在企业环境中实现最佳效益,下面将详细解析如何选择和配置数据库同步工具。
1. 了解业务需求与数据特性
在选择数据库同步工具之前,了解你的业务需求和数据特性是至关重要的。你需要明确以下几点:
- 数据类型与结构:了解数据来源的类型(如关系型数据库、NoSQL数据库等)以及数据结构的复杂程度。
- 同步频率与延迟要求:确定数据同步的频率(实时、定时、批量)以及对延迟的容忍度。
- 数据安全与合规性:考虑数据传输过程中的安全性(如加密需求)以及相关法律法规的合规性。
根据这些需求,你可以制定一个清晰的数据库同步计划。FineDataLink提供了灵活的配置选项,可以根据不同的数据类型和结构进行适配。
需求类型 | 描述 | 示例工具 |
---|---|---|
数据类型与结构 | 数据来源的类型和结构复杂性 | FDL, Apache Kafka |
同步频率与延迟要求 | 实时、定时、批量同步 | FDL, Talend |
数据安全与合规性 | 加密需求与法律法规 | FDL, Informatica |
2. 工具的功能与性能评估
评估数据库同步工具的功能和性能是选择过程中的关键步骤。你需要考虑以下几个方面:
- 处理能力与性能:工具是否支持大规模数据的实时处理,是否提供高效的增量同步功能。
- 用户界面与操作便捷性:是否支持低代码操作,是否易于使用和维护。
- 扩展性与兼容性:工具是否能够与现有系统轻松集成,是否具备良好的扩展能力。
FineDataLink在这些方面表现出色,其一站式数据集成平台不仅支持多种数据源的实时同步,还提供了用户友好的界面和强大的扩展能力。
3. 实际应用中的配置与优化
选择合适的工具后,下一步就是进行配置和优化。在实际应用中,你可以通过以下步骤来实现最佳配置:
- 配置数据源:根据数据源的特性进行配置,确保数据能够准确无误地进行传输。
- 设置同步任务:定义同步任务的频率、类型(全量、增量)以及数据处理规则。
- 监控与优化:持续监控同步过程,识别潜在的问题并进行优化,确保数据同步的稳定性。
FineDataLink的灵活配置选项和实时监控功能可以帮助企业实现高效的数据同步。
🌟 二、企业级实操步骤解析
在企业级环境中,数据库同步不仅仅是一个技术问题,更是业务战略的重要组成部分。为了帮助你更好地理解和实施数据库同步,下面将详细解析企业级实操步骤。

1. 数据同步需求分析与规划
在进行数据库同步之前,进行全面的数据同步需求分析与规划是必不可少的。你需要考虑以下几个方面:
- 业务目标与数据价值:明确数据库同步的业务目标,以及数据对业务决策和运营的价值。
- 数据流与业务流程:识别数据流中的关键节点,以及其与业务流程的关联。
- 技术架构与资源分配:评估现有技术架构,合理分配资源以支持数据库同步。
通过这些分析,你可以制定一个全面的数据同步战略。FineDataLink可以帮助你实现这一战略,通过其强大的数据集成能力和灵活的配置选项,支持企业业务的数字化转型。
2. 数据同步实施步骤与技术支持
实施数据库同步需要一系列精确的步骤和技术支持。以下是一个典型的实施流程:
- 数据源准备与连接:准备好数据源,并通过工具进行连接,确保数据的可访问性。
- 同步任务设计与部署:设计同步任务,定义数据传输规则,并进行任务部署。
- 实时监控与故障处理:实时监控同步过程,及时处理故障,确保同步的连续性。
FineDataLink提供了全面的技术支持,帮助企业在实施过程中解决各种问题,确保数据同步的高效性和可靠性。
3. 数据同步后的管理与优化
数据库同步完成后,进行数据管理与优化是确保数据价值最大化的关键。你可以通过以下措施来实现:
- 数据质量控制与治理:实施数据质量控制措施,确保数据的准确性和完整性。
- 性能优化与资源管理:优化同步性能,合理管理资源,确保同步过程的高效性。
- 数据利用与价值实现:充分利用同步数据,实现业务决策的优化和价值的最大化。
FineDataLink提供了全面的数据治理功能,可以帮助企业实现数据价值的最大化。
📚 三、数据库同步工具的最佳实践与案例
在数据库同步领域,最佳实践和成功案例可以为企业提供宝贵的参考。下面将分享一些最佳实践和成功案例,帮助你更好地理解和实施数据库同步。
1. 实施数据库同步的最佳实践
实施数据库同步需要遵循一系列最佳实践,以确保同步过程的高效性和可靠性。以下是一些关键实践:
- 制定明确的数据同步战略:明确数据同步的目标、范围和步骤,确保战略的可行性和有效性。
- 选择合适的数据库同步工具:根据业务需求和数据特性,选择合适的工具,确保工具的功能和性能满足要求。
- 持续监控与优化同步过程:实时监控同步过程,识别潜在问题并进行优化,确保同步的稳定性和效率。
FineDataLink作为企业级数据库同步工具的最佳实践,其成功案例可以为企业提供宝贵的参考。
2. 企业级数据库同步成功案例
在企业级数据库同步领域,成功案例可以为企业提供宝贵的经验和启示。下面分享一个典型案例:
某大型电商企业通过FineDataLink实现了实时数据库同步,支持其全球业务的快速增长。通过FineDataLink的低代码配置和实时监控功能,该企业成功克服了数据量大、同步过程复杂等挑战,实现了数据对业务决策的支持和优化。
通过这一案例,我们可以看到FineDataLink在企业级数据库同步中的优势和价值。

3. 面临的挑战与解决方案
在数据库同步过程中,企业可能面临一系列挑战。以下是一些常见挑战及解决方案:
- 数据量大、同步过程复杂:通过FineDataLink的高效增量同步功能,解决数据量大、同步过程复杂的问题。
- 数据安全与合规性:通过FineDataLink的加密功能,确保数据传输过程的安全性和合规性。
- 同步过程中的故障处理:通过FineDataLink的实时监控功能,及时识别并处理同步过程中的故障。
FineDataLink提供了全面的解决方案,帮助企业克服数据库同步过程中的各种挑战。
📝 结论与未来展望
通过本文,我们深入探讨了数据库同步工具的选择与配置、企业级实操步骤解析以及最佳实践与成功案例。在企业级环境下,数据库同步不仅仅是一个技术问题,更是业务战略的重要组成部分。FineDataLink凭借其强大的功能和灵活的配置选项,成为企业实现高效数据管理和数字化转型的首选工具。
在未来,随着数据量的持续增长和业务需求的不断变化,数据库同步工具将不断发展和创新。企业需要持续关注数据库同步领域的最新动态,选择合适的工具和方法,以实现业务的持续成功。通过本文,我们希望能够为你提供宝贵的参考和指导,帮助你在企业级数据库同步领域取得成功。
参考文献:
- 《数据驱动的企业:如何利用数据提升业务决策能力》,作者:John Smith
- 《数据库同步技术与实践:从基础到高级应用》,作者:Emily Johnson
- 《企业级数据管理与集成:策略、工具与案例》,作者:Michael Brown
本文相关FAQs
🤔 如何选择适合企业的数据库同步工具?
老板这几天总在催我赶紧选一个数据库同步工具,说是能提高工作效率,但市面上的工具太多了,我一个头两个大。有没有大佬能分享一下,怎么选择一个适合企业的数据库同步工具?有哪些关键因素需要考虑?
在选择数据库同步工具时,企业需要综合考虑多种因素,以确保工具不仅满足当前需求,还能适应未来发展。首先,数据量和同步频率是至关重要的考量因素。对于数据量较大且需要高频同步的企业,工具的性能和实时性是重中之重。像FineDataLink这样的工具,专为大数据场景设计,能够提供实时和增量同步,避免了传统批量同步的延迟和资源消耗。
其次,工具的易用性和灵活性也不容忽视。对于IT资源有限的中小企业而言,低代码平台如FineDataLink提供了简化操作的界面和丰富的配置选项,降低了实施和维护的复杂性。此外,还需要考虑工具的兼容性,确保其能够无缝集成企业现有的数据库和技术栈。
对于预算有限的企业,性价比同样重要。很多企业在选择工具时,过于关注工具的初始购买成本,而忽视了后续的维护和升级费用。FineDataLink在这一点上表现优异,提供了一站式服务,减少了额外的集成成本。
最后,企业还应关注工具的扩展能力。随着业务的扩展,数据处理需求往往会增加,因此一个具有良好扩展性的工具可以在不增加大量额外成本的情况下,支持企业的长期发展。
综合考虑以上因素,FineDataLink不仅能够满足企业当前的数据库同步需求,还能为未来的增长提供有力支持。想要深入了解,可以体验一下 FineDataLink的Demo 。
🚀 数据库同步过程中,如何确保数据一致性和可靠性?
最近在做数据库同步项目,老板要求同步过程中不能出错,数据必须一致。但我发现同步的过程总有一些不稳定因素,影响数据的准确性。有没有什么好的方法或者工具能提高数据同步的可靠性和一致性?
数据一致性和可靠性是数据库同步过程中最让人头疼的问题,毕竟任何数据错误都可能导致业务决策的偏差。在面对这一挑战时,首先需要确保事务一致性。大部分现代数据库系统都提供了事务管理功能,但在跨库同步时,事务的管理就变得复杂了。此时,使用支持事务管理的同步工具就显得尤为重要。
例如,FineDataLink通过确保每一个数据操作的原子性,帮助企业实现高效的事务管理。其次,数据冲突和丢失的处理是另一个需要注意的方面。FineDataLink提供了多种冲突检测和解决策略,能够在同步过程中自动检测到数据的冲突,并根据预设的规则进行处理。
另外,网络的不稳定性也是导致数据不一致的一个重要因素。FineDataLink通过内置的重试机制和断点续传功能,确保在网络中断时,数据依然能够可靠传输,避免数据丢失。
为了进一步提高数据的可靠性,企业可以定期进行数据校验和备份。这种做法不仅能够在问题发生前发现潜在的风险,还能在数据丢失时迅速恢复。
综上所述,确保数据一致性和可靠性需要从多个层面入手,而像FineDataLink这样的工具,通过其强大的功能支持,能帮助企业有效应对这些挑战。
🔍 数据库同步工具部署后,如何进行性能优化?
我们公司最近部署了一个数据库同步工具,但在使用过程中发现性能不如预期,老板老说同步速度太慢,影响业务运行。有没有什么方法能在工具部署后进行性能优化?
性能优化是数据库同步工具部署后的一个常见需求,特别是在数据量和业务复杂性不断增长的背景下。首先,分析瓶颈所在是优化的第一步。可以通过监控工具分析同步过程中的CPU、内存、网络和磁盘I/O使用情况,找出性能瓶颈。此时,FineDataLink提供的监控和日志功能可以帮助企业快速定位问题。
其次,合理规划同步任务也是提升性能的关键。可以根据业务需求对任务进行优先级划分,确保关键任务优先执行。同时,FineDataLink支持多线程并行处理,能够在不增加硬件资源的情况下,大幅提升同步效率。
另外,数据压缩和过滤是常用的优化策略。在传输前对数据进行压缩,能够减少网络带宽的占用,加快传输速度。而通过过滤功能,只同步需要的数据,避免不必要的数据传输,也能显著提高性能。
对于数据库连接的优化配置,如连接池的大小、超时设置等,也是提升性能的有效手段。FineDataLink提供了丰富的配置选项,可以根据具体应用场景进行调整。
最后,定期对数据库进行索引优化,确保查询效率,也是提高同步性能的重要措施。通过这些优化手段,企业可以在现有的硬件条件下,充分发挥数据库同步工具的性能,为业务的持续发展提供动力。